A Moscow city court has pronounced seven members of a skinhead gang guilty of 20 racially motivated murders and 12 counts of attempted murder.
The jury had to answer 280 questions in their deliberations on coming to a verdict.
Five of those on trial admitted their guilt, while Ryno himself admitted to participating in 37 murders.
The jurors found Ryno and Skachevsky undeserving of lenience. The jury recommended the remaining five be given the minimum punishement in accordance with the crime.
Most of them were underage, with most members ranging in age from 15 and 22 at the time of the crime.
Investigators say they targeted people of non-Slavic appearance, mostly from Central Asia and the Caucasus.
The gang beat and often killed their victims, filming the attacks on mobile phones and posting the video on the internet.
The two leaders of the group Artur Ryno and Pavel Skachevsky were arrested last year in connection with the murder of an Armenian businessman Karen Abramyan. Abramyan, 46, was stabbed 20 times in Moscow and later died in the hospital.
Ryno was reported to be a student at an icon painting school and told investigators that he began his murder spree on 21 August, 2006.

A Kentucky teenager was awarded $2.5 million in damages after he was beaten by member of the Ku Klux Klan. The KKK targeted Jorden Gruver when he was sixteen because they thought he was an illegal Latino immigrant. Gruver is an American citizen of Native-American and Panamanian descent. According to the testimony, three members of the KKK approached Gruver in 2006. They taunted him with ethnic slurs, spat on him, doused him with alcohol, and then two of the men proceeded to knock him to the ground and beat him. 8 arrested in connection with shooting at remote Louisiana campsite
An Oklahoma woman recruited to come to a rural Louisiana Ku Klux Klan initiation ritual was shot to death after she asked to leave, authorities said. Eight people were arrested.
The woman, whose identity has not been released, lived near Tulsa, Okla., and was recruited via the Internet to come to Louisiana for a KKK initiation, according to a news release Tuesday from St. Tammany Parish Sheriff Jack Strain.
Strain said the woman arrived in Slidell, La., last week, and was met by two people connected with the white-supremacist group. She was taken to a remote campsite near Pearl River in southeast Louisiana.
On Sunday, the woman asked to be brought back to town. A fight broke out and she was fatally shot by the group's leader, the sheriff said.
Several people in the group tried to cover up the crime by burning items at the campsite, including all of the woman's belongings, Strain said.
The woman's body was found Monday along the side of a road in the small St. Tammany community of Sun, about 60 miles north of New Orleans, the sheriff said. The campsite was later discovered several miles north on the bank of the Pearl River. Two white men have been charged with murder in the death of a black man dragged under a pickup truck in East Texas last month.
Brandon McClelland's death has powerful echoes of the dragging death of another black man, James Byrd, in the same area a decade ago.
Black activists and the victim's mother are calling it a racist attack. But prosecutors cast doubt on that, noting the three were friends.

Fresh from the shocking recent revelation that the brother of former England footballer Stuart Pearce is an active member of the British National Party, there is worrying news that the party can now boast another relative of a national treasure within its unseemly ranks.
To the noise of collective jaw-dropping among EastEnders fans everywhere, it transpires Angela Reid, the youngest daughter of the late but much-loved stand-up Mike Reid, was due to stand on behalf of the BNP as a candidate at next month's council by-election in Braintree, Essex. The election has come up after the Conservative councillor Bill Rose recently decided to stand down.
Reid was apparently all set to contest the seat until the weekend, when I'm told she decided to withdraw from the race for "personal reasons".
"She would have been an excellent candidate for us and it's a terrible shame that she won't be running this time but we've got plenty of candidates for the future elsewhere," says a BNP spokesman, hastily adding that her U-turn had nothing to do with any political misgivings she may be feeling.
"Not at all, she is 100 per cent behind the party," he insisted. "Her withdrawal is purely personal.
"In fact, she is one of our loyalist members and strongest supporters."
For all their words of support, party activists must secretly be seething.
Since Reid's withdrawal has occurred after the deadline for candidate applications, the party will now not be able to run a replacement.

White supremacists hope Obama win spurs upheaval
Groups expect a racial backlash, think they'll benefit
PEARL, Miss. — They're not exactly rooting for Barack Obama, but prominent white supremacists anticipate a boost to their cause if he becomes the first black president. His election, they say, would trigger a backlash — white people rising up, a revolution of sorts — that they think is long overdue.

He'd be a "visual aid," former Ku Klux Klan leader David Duke said in trying to bring others around to their view that white people have lost control of America. Obama's election, says another, would jar white people into action, writing letters, handing out pamphlets rather than sitting around complaining.

Hate Radio: Infesting the Airwaves
A short documentary investigating white supremacist radio host Hal Turner, who formerly broadcast on shortwave radio station WBCQ, and now airs his show on the Internet. This documentary asks questions about the limits of free speech, as we speak to critics of Turner (Fairness and Accuracy in Reporting, One People's Project); his supporters (the Ku Klux Klan); the free speech radio station that aired his show; and to Hal Turner himself.
Running time: 13 minutes. Originally produced between February and April, 2004 at Ithaca College.
